Crown Casino Continental

Located in the serene setting of Playa Bonita, Panama, the Crown Casino Continental presents itself primarily as a casino experience. Based on recent and past user reviews, this establishment offers a mixed bag of experiences for visitors. It's important to consider both its appealing features and potential drawbacks before a visit.

The Gaming Experience 🎲

For those looking for affordable table game action, Crown Casino Continental has been noted for offering $3 blackjack minimums, which is a significant draw, especially for budget-conscious players. Some recent reviews highlight that blackjack is available 24 hours a day, coupled with the availability of cheap beer, enhancing the casual gaming atmosphere.

However, the casino appears to lean heavily towards slot machines. Visitors have observed that despite having several table games, often only a limited number, sometimes just one, are open, even on busy nights like Fridays. This suggests that the focus is not on a vibrant table game scene, which might disappoint players seeking diverse live action. Some players have also expressed frustration with the slot machines, feeling they "never pay," and with blackjack, reporting quick losses, though individual luck always plays a significant role in such games.

Service & Transparency Concerns ⚠️

A notable and concerning issue highlighted in some past reviews pertains to the cash-out process for chips. One account from several years ago described a situation where a 7% "service charge and executive order" was allegedly deducted from chip cash-ins, leading to a substantial reduction in the payout. While this particular review is older, it's a serious claim that raises questions about payout transparency and practices, advising vigilance when cashing out winnings.

Beyond this, general service quality has received mixed feedback, with some reviews mentioning "bad services" and "bad food," contributing to a less than ideal overall experience for certain patrons.

Overall Value & Recommendations

The Crown Casino Continental seems to cater to a specific type of gambler: one who appreciates low minimums for blackjack and affordable drinks, and primarily enjoys slot machines. If you're seeking a bustling casino floor with a wide array of active table games, this might not be your ideal destination.

Potential visitors are advised to:

  1. Consider the casino's emphasis on slots over live table games.
  2. Be aware of past reported cash-out practices, particularly the mention of a "service charge" on winnings, and clarify any potential deductions before cashing out. 🧐
  3. Adjust expectations regarding food and overall service quality based on varied user feedback.

In summary, Crown Casino Continental offers an accessible gaming option in Playa Bonita with its low-cost blackjack and potential for 24/7 availability for some games. However, prospective visitors should be mindful of the potential for limited table game options, a focus on slots, and historical concerns regarding chip cash-out procedures. Your experience may vary.
